Stemmosides C and D, two novel pregnane glycosides characterized by an unusual C-17 side chain were isolated from the pericarps of Solenostemma argel. In addition, stemmoside D displays an uncommon 14β proton configuration, apparently being the first pregnane isolated from plants known to have a 15 keto, cis CD ring junction. Their structures have been established by ESIMS and NMR experiments. The relative configuration of the molecules was determined using a strategy based on the simulation of 1H, 13C, and J coupling NMR parameters. DFT calculations of 1H and 13C chemical shifts, and of the 1H homonuclear spin–spin coupling constants were performed with the mPW1PW91 functional using the 6-31G(d,p) basis set on the fully optimized geometries of all the possible stereoisomers.  相似文献

We report on the fabrication and characterization of high-speed p-type modulation-doped field-effect transistors (MODFETs) with 0.7-μm and 1-μm gate-lengths having unity current-gain cut-off frequencies (fT) of 9.5 GHz and 5.3 GHz, respectively. The devices were fabricated on a high hole mobility SiGe heterostructure grown by ultra-high-vacuum chemical vapor deposition (UHV-CVD). The dc maximum extrinsic transconductance (gm) is 105 mS/mm (205 mS/mm) at room temperature (77 K) for the 0.7-μm gate length devices. The fabricated devices show good pinch-off characteristics and have a very low gate leakage current of a few μA/mm at room temperature and a few nA/mm at 77 K  相似文献

The separation of fluoride by extraction with toluene solution of triphenyltin chloride has been studied. Quantitative isolation of fluoride from solutions with a wide acidity range (pH 4.0–11.5) has been established. It is suggested that interferences by Ca, Mg, Fe, and Al can be avoided by masking these elements using sulfate and hydroxyde ions. Interference by phosphate ions can be overcome in a similar fashion. The halogenated species can be masked by mercury nitrate. Detection limit for fluorine determination is about 3 g for a neutron generator flux of 2·1111 n·cm–1·s–1. A method for fluorine assay in water using a neutron generator with a detection limit of 1 ppm has been developed.  相似文献

Eight new 14,15-secopregnane glycosides, namely argelosides C-J, possessing two ketal functions involved in three five-membered rings, have been isolated from the hairy seeds of Solenostemma argel. Their structures have been established by MS and NMR experiments, combined with quantum mechanical calculations of the 13C chemical shifts for the interpretation of the experimental data. On the basis of the obtained results, the structures of argelosides A and B have been revised. Additionally, the effect of these compounds on the VEGF-induced in Kaposi's sarcoma cell proliferation was evaluated. Results indicated that all the compounds reduced the cell proliferation in a dose-dependent manner.  相似文献

As the dimensions of state-of-the art metal-semiconductor-metal photodetectors (MSMPD's) decrease, effects that are insignificant for relatively large geometries become significant in the optoelectronic performance of submicron MSMPD's. Accurate modeling of these effects Is necessary to precisely predict the performance of these devices by computer simulation. In this paper, a technique that accounts for the effect of diffraction from a single slot and interference from adjacent interelectrode gaps for front-illuminated MSMPD's is presented. For the purpose of demonstrating the technique, InGaAs MSMPD's illuminated with 1.55-μm wavelength have been simulated. The results are compared to the conventional shadowed exponential decay model. The new model predicts fundamentally different carrier distribution within the device. This disparity has been observed for devices with electrodes spaced up to 1.5 μm apart, emphasizing the significance of interference effects even for conventional devices  相似文献

The thermoelectric power of natural specimens of lead sulphide crystals has been measured between room temperature and 700° K. Specimens which are of then-type remain as such throughout the temperature range. Thep-type specimens, however, show an initial small rise followed by a gradual decrease and a subsequent change of sign ata temperature which, in some specimens, is well defined. Further increase of temperature results in a negative extremum. From this stage onwards there seems to develop a common behaviour for both types of specimens. Some crystals which were initially of thep-type changed over to then-type and remained as such throughout subsequent investigation. Among the crystals one showed a metallic conduction and an extraordinary large thermoelectric power.  相似文献

In this paper, numerical solutions of a reaction-diffusion chemotactic model of fractional orders for bacterial growth will be present. A new solution is constructed in power series. The fractional derivatives are described in the Caputo sense. We compare the experimental result obtained with those obtained by simulation of the chemotactic model without fractional derivatives. The results show that the solution continuously depends on the time-fractional derivative. The resulting solutions spread faster than the classical solutions and may exhibit asymmetry, depending on the fractional derivative used. We present results of numerical simulations to illustrate the method, and investigate properties of numerical solutions. The Adomian’s decomposition method (ADM) is used to find the approximate solution of fractional ‘reaction-diffusion chemotactic model. Numerical results show that the approach is easy to implement and accurate when applied to partial differential equations of fractional order.  相似文献

In this paper, the Adomian’s decomposition method has been developed to yield approximate solution of the reaction-diffusion model of fractional order which describe the evolution of the bacterium Bacillus subtilis, which grows on the surface of thin agar plates. The fractional derivatives are described in the Caputo sense. The method introduces a promising tool for solving many linear and nonlinear fractional differential equations. In these schemes, the solution takes the form of a convergent series with easily computable components. Numerical results show that the approach is easy to implement and accurate when applied to partial differential equations of fractional order.  相似文献

A series of non‐heme Mn‐complexes has been synthesized by the sonication of manganese (II)chloride and bis‐amides (condensation products of 2‐picolinic acid and o‐phenylenediamines). The Mn‐complexes effectively promote the oxidation of unactivated aliphatic and benzylic C─H and N‐bearing heterocycles substrates with low catalyst loading using eco‐friendly hydrogen peroxide in the presence of acetic acid as additive under ultrasonic irradiation. Chromatographic studies revealed that the corresponding ketones are the only detectable products. Noteworthy, the presence of electron donors in the catalyst structure significantly increased the reaction yields. The substantial lowering of the oxidation reaction yields by adding ionol (2,6‐di‐tert‐butyl‐4‐methylphenol) as a free radical trap suggesting a free radical reaction pathway.  相似文献

We present the Peltier coefficient and thermal transport in quantum point contact (QPC), under the influence of external fields and different temperatures. Also we obtain the oscillations of the Peltier coefficient in external fields. Numerical calculations of the Peltier coefficient are performed at different applied voltages, amplitudes and temperatures. The obtained results are consistent with the experimental data in the literature.  相似文献
